21xrx.com
2024-12-22 22:47:40 Sunday
登录
文章检索 我的文章 写文章
C++ iomanip源文件
2023-07-05 08:46:16 深夜i     --     --
C++ iomanip 源文件

C++ iomanip源文件是一个用来控制输出格式的库文件,可以让程序员轻松地调整输出的格式。通过使用iomenip库中的函数,程序员可以设置输出的位宽、精度、填充字符等等。iomenip库常常被用在输出表格、格式化文本文件等需要控制输出格式的场合。

使用C++ iomanip库功能的第一步是包含头文件 ,接下来可以使用库中定义的各种函数,如setw,setprecision等。

setw函数可以设置输出的宽度,比如:


cout << setw(10) << "Hello" << setw(10) << "World" << endl;

上面的代码将输出一个10个字符宽度的文本窗口,其中前5个字符放置“Hello”,后5个放置“World”,两者中间用空格隔开。

setprecision函数可以设置输出的精度,比如:


double num = 3.1415926;

cout << setprecision(4) << num << endl;

上面的代码将输出数字3.142,因为setprecision设置了输出的小数位数为4。

除了setw和setprecision函数,iomenip库还提供了一系列的函数,可以用来设置输出的转义字符、填充字符、对齐方式等等。iomenip库中函数的用法十分灵活,任意组合都能实现各种输出格式要求。

总之,C++ iomenip库是一个非常有用的库文件,可以大大方便程序员对输出格式的控制,提高输出效率。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复